Dr. Alireza Torabi is a hematology and pathology specialist who brings 29 years of experience to his practice in Seattle. He earned his medical degree from Shahid Beheshti University of Medical Sciences, providing him with a strong foundation in blood disorders and laboratory medicine. His dual specialization allows him to both diagnose blood-related conditions and analyze tissue samples to guide patient treatment decisions.
Dr. Torabi practices at Fred Hutchinson Cancer Center in Seattle, Washington, where he focuses on complex blood cancers and disorders. He treats patients with non-Hodgkin lymphoma, multiple myeloma, and chronic lymphocytic leukemia. His expertise includes performing specialized diagnostic procedures such as brain tumor biopsies and tartrate-resistant acid phosphatase tests, along with comprehensive pathology testing to help determine the best treatment approaches for his patients.
